OpenNTF downloads are up from 2005
As of yesterday the number of OpenNTF downloads in 2006 has exceeded the total number of downloads from 2005 and it's only August. These statistics currently include project releases and do not inlcude downloads from the Code Bin or other OpenNTF content ...

Adam Gartenberg: Sametime Server on Linux
Just picked this up on Adam Gartenberg's blog:
As LinuxWorld gets under way today, I am very pleased to be able to say that we are committing to deliver a Sametime server that runs on Linux.
